Mounts Botanical Garden to Host 2 Major New Exhibits & 22 Special Events in December
EntSun News/10964405
WEST PALM BEACH, Fla. - EntSun -- (West Palm Beach, FL – November 17, 2022) Celebrating the holiday season with a horticultural flourish, Friends of the Mounts Botanical Garden will be hosting two major exhibitions and 23 extraordinary workshops, classes and special events in December.
"This is the perfect time for people of all ages to come out and enjoy some of the many safe, seasonal, and sensational activities at our 20-acre paradise just minutes from downtown West Palm Beach," invites Mounts Curator-Director Rochelle Wolberg.
November 19-December 31
Tropical Holiday Trees at Mounts
Tuesday through Sunday, 9 am to 4 pm. (last entry at 3 pm)
Tickets available for purchase at the gate or online at mounts.org (http://www.mounts.org); includes full Garden admission.
Mounts Botanical Garden is ringing in the holidays with three, framed, 8-15 foot trees designed by the Mounts Horticulture Team and installed with hundreds of colorful bromeliads, orchids and other tropical botanicals.
December 1, 8, 15, 22, 29
Beginner Watercolor with Carl Stoveland
Thursdays, 10 am to 12:30 pm

$15 for members; $20 for nonmembers (includes full Garden admission). Classes are nonrefundable.
Registration is required; class size is limited to 15 adults.
If you have always wanted to try watercolor but been overwhelmed by it this is the class for you. Start with the basics, focusing on a new technique and a simple painting each week. Join artist Carl Stoveland and share your love of art and nature with fellow art enthusiasts. Begin each class with a Nature Walk through the Garden led by the artist. The purpose of the walk is to inspire and give participants an opportunity to capture photos with their phone or tablet along the way. The group will then move indoors, where the instructor will start with a quick demo topic then assist people in choosing a subject and getting started on his/her watercolors. This class is for adults only. Bring pencils, pens, paints sketchpad or watercolor pad, (or journal) and your favorite photographic device (i.e., cell phone camera or tablet).
